How Fast Can You Read?

Before we start calculating the number of books you can read in a lifetime, let's consider your reading speed. On average, an adult reads between 200-300 words per minute. Of course, this varies depending on the complexity of the material and your reading proficiency. Let's assume an average reading speed of 250 words per minute for our calculations.

How Many Words Are in a Book?

The number of words in a book is highly variable, but we can estimate an average of around 80,000 words per book. This figure also depends on the genre, author, and intended audience. Some books may have fewer words, like novellas, while others, such as epic fantasy novels, can exceed 100,000 words.

Doing the Math: Books You Can Read

Now that we have the average reading speed and number of words in a book, let's crunch some numbers. With a reading speed of 250 words per minute, you can read 15,000 words in an hour (250 x 60 = 15,000 words per hour).

If we take the average book length of 80,000 words, it'll take approximately 5.33 hours to finish a book (80,000 /15,000 = 5.33). So, in a day of non-stop reading, you can devour around 4 books (24 hours / 5.33 hours per book = 4.5 books).

Keeping this pace consistently, you would be able to finish 1,460 books in a year (365 days x 4 books). Over a span of 50 years, that adds up to an impressive 73,000 books (1,460 books x 50 years)!
